How To Choose a Roofing Company

Installing a new roof is a major home renovation that can cost over ten thousand dollars total. It's essential to research thoroughly to find the best credentialed and most respected roofing company for the job. Here are some key factors to consider when choosing a roofer.

  • Responsiveness and communication: From the time you get a quote to when the project is complete, the company should maintain regular contact. A representative should answer questions and handle any issues during the project.
  • Roofing materials and products: Reputable manufacturers produce durable roofing materials that can endure Port Salerno's weather for years. Steer clear of contractors offering low-cost or generic products. Inspect shingle samples before making a decision.
  • Detailed written estimate: Trustworthy roofing contractors will give you a comprehensive written quote. This quote should outline the complete work plan, materials, and total price without hidden costs. Steer clear of unclear quotes, or ones that seem much too low or high.
  • References and reviews: Research companies carefully by examining their Google, Yelp, or Better Business Bureau (BBB) profiles to look for years of consistently good feedback. You can also request recent local references.
  • Experience and credentials: An established roofing provider that has many years of experience in business demonstrates stability, experience, and a proven track record. Ensure the company is fully licensed, bonded, and insured before you hire them. Inquire about any professional certifications that relate to your project, such as those from the National Roofing Contractors Association.
  • Warranties and guarantees: Reputable roofers provide robust guarantees from shingle manufacturers which protect shingles for over 30 years and workmanship warranties for five or more years. Use caution with roofers offering less coverage than that.

Signs Your Roof Needs Repair or Replacement

While most homeowners don't think about their roof every day, it plays a key role in protecting your home. Be attentive to these common signs that your roof may need an inspection and repairs from a professional roofer.

Roof Age

The age and material of your roof play a big role. Asphalt shingles, the most popular roofing material for homes, typically last about around 20–25 years. If your roof is approaching or past this lifespan, schedule an inspection to see if it needs to be replaced.

Leaks or Water Stains in Your Home

Leaks are a definite sign that your roof needs repair. Stains on insulation, ceilings, or walls, or in your attic often signal that water is getting through damaged or worn shingles. Even minor leaks should be taken care of right away, as they can lead to mold and more deterioration over time.

Exposed Roof Decking Underneath Shingles

If you can see the roof deck boards underneath your shingles, it means those shingles are severely curling or losing their seal and need to be replaced. Shingles should lie flat to keep water from entering your home.

Cracked, Broken, or Missing Shingles

Examine your roof shingles from the ground or a safe ladder. Look for signs of damage or missing granules. Hurricanes and even regular storms can cause surface damage over time. To maintain your roof, replace any shingles that are no longer securely attached or are openly gaping.

Flashing Deterioration Around Roof Penetrations

Roof flashing creates a barrier against the elements around chimneys, vents, valleys, and other areas that penetrate the roof. If this metal flashing is cracked, peeling away from the surface, or otherwise deteriorated, it can allow leaks. Problems with roof flashing should be addressed promptly.

Sagging Roof Line

An uneven roofline may be a sign of a structural issue that requires professional attention. Without taking steps to fix or replace it, a sagging roof will worsen over time.

Contractors in Florida can be registered or certified. Registered contractors work in a specific county or city, must meet certain competencies and are required to have business insurance. Certified contractors are able to work throughout the state, and have additional requirements, including the need to hold roofing insurance. Both types of license are handled through the Department of Business and Professional Regulation.

Roof replacement normally takes about one to five days. This timeline may be affected by factors like the weather in Port Salerno, the size of your roof, and how easy your roof is to access. Be prepared for Port Salerno's rainy weather to extend the timeline.
